    Glad you found it. I had some electrical interference that took me a few days to figure out. The LinuxCNC software pops up whatever error the G code ran into on the screen so it's pretty helpful in troubleshooting. LinuxCNC also let's you restart your G code from where it left off so all is not a loss with random errors. I went through my share of limit switch issues as well but none of them were related to cords hitting them. I'm hoping we are both beyond all the little bugs at this point, I was frustrated for a bit as well.
